In general, Rutherfor is quiet, shy, and highly introverted. She doesn't like to do a lot of talking and is prone to getting flustered, blushing often and extremely easily. Rutherfor looks at many things with a sense of wonder, and is particularly easy to get along with. However, when sufficiently provoked, her cold rage is not something to be trifled with.
